regressions introduced in 1b3025b7352f5e432ffa1c7adc57085ac9092b77
"buildsys: switch libc to kbuild-style"

unistd: Handle !UCLIBC_HAS_GET{, SUB}OPT cases

libc/libc_so.a(getsubopt-susv3.os): In function getsubopt':
getsubopt-susv3.c:(.text+0x0): multiple definition of getsubopt'
libc/libc_so.a(getsubopt.os):getsubopt.c:(.text+0x0):
first defined here.

The solution is to filter out the correct files when
UCLIBC_HAS_GETOPT and UCLIBC_HAS_GETSUBOPT are not defined.

inet: Move INET_RPC_{DIR, OUT} before CSRC_ALL

libc/libc_so.a(rpc_thread.oS): In function __rpc_thread_svc_max_pollfd':
rpc_thread.c:(.text+0x148): undefined reference to svc_max_pollfd'
libc/libc_so.a(rpc_thread.oS): In function __rpc_thread_svc_pollfd':
rpc_thread.c:(.text+0x184): undefined reference to svc_pollfd'

The CSRC_ALL variable uses the INET_RPC_DIR variable which is
initialized later on. We fix this problem by moving the
INET_RCP_{DIR,OUT} definitions before we use them in CSRC_ALL
